Indecent Exposure
(Suspect
in Custody)
2300
Block of Bowditch StreetApril
22, 2004
On April
22, 2004 at about 7:00AM, a female Cal staff
member was the victim of an indecent exposure near the 2300 Block of
Bowditch Street. UCPD officers responded and arrested the suspect. During
a follow-up interview, the suspect admitted to engaging in similar activity
several previous times since early April. There are no pending reports
by affected victims. UCPD is requesting anyone who believes that they
may have been the victim of an indecent exposure or lewd conduct to
please contact the police.
